Mondiant Dogon

Mondiant Nshimiyimana Dogon is a Congolese author, human rights activist, and refugee ambassador. He is the founder and Executive Director of Mondiant Initiative, a nonprofit organization providing scholarships and support services to empower, educate, and engage refugees. Born into a Congolese Tutsi family in Bagogwe tribe in North Kivu province, he was forced to leave his home village, Bikenke, at the age of three because of the Rwandan genocide against Tutsis that spilled over into Congo.
